/***************************************************************************
* *
* This program is free software; you can redistribute it and/or modify *
* it under the terms of the GNU Library General Public License as *
* published by the Free Software Foundation; either version 2 of the *
* License, or (at your option) any later version. *
* for detail see the LICENCE text file. *
* Jürgen Riegel 2002 *
* *
***************************************************************************/
#include "PreCompiled.h"
#ifndef _PreComp_
# include <sstream>
# include <vector>
# include <QCoreApplication>
# include <QDir>
# include <QFile>
# include <QFileInfo>
# include <QMessageBox>
# include <QRegExp>
#endif
#include <App/Document.h>
#include <App/PropertyGeo.h>
#include <Base/Tools.h>
#include <Gui/Action.h>
#include <Gui/Application.h>
#include <Gui/BitmapFactory.h>
#include <Gui/Command.h>
#include <Gui/Control.h>
#include <Gui/FileDialog.h>
#include <Gui/MainWindow.h>
#include <Gui/Selection.h>
#include <Mod/Drawing/App/FeaturePage.h>
#include <Mod/Part/App/PartFeature.h>
#include <Mod/Spreadsheet/App/Sheet.h>
#include "TaskDialog.h"
#include "TaskOrthoViews.h"
using namespace DrawingGui;
using namespace std;
//===========================================================================
// CmdDrawingOpen
//===========================================================================
DEF_STD_CMD(CmdDrawingOpen)
CmdDrawingOpen::CmdDrawingOpen()
: Command("Drawing_Open")
{
sAppModule = "Drawing";
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("Open SVG...");
sToolTipText = QT_TR_NOOP("Open a scalable vector graphic");
sWhatsThis = "Drawing_Open";
sStatusTip = sToolTipText;
sPixmap = "actions/document-new";
}
void CmdDrawingOpen::activated(int iMsg)
{
Q_UNUSED(iMsg);
// Reading an image
QString filename = Gui::FileDialog::getOpenFileName(Gui::getMainWindow(), QObject::tr("Choose an SVG file to open"), QString(),
QString::fromLatin1("%1 (*.svg *.svgz)").arg(QObject::tr("Scalable Vector Graphic")));
if (!filename.isEmpty())
{
filename = Base::Tools::escapeEncodeFilename(filename);
// load the file with the module
Command::doCommand(Command::Gui, "import Drawing, DrawingGui");
Command::doCommand(Command::Gui, "DrawingGui.open(\"%s\")", (const char*)filename.toUtf8());
}
}
//===========================================================================
// Drawing_NewPage
//===========================================================================
DEF_STD_CMD_ACL(CmdDrawingNewPage)
CmdDrawingNewPage::CmdDrawingNewPage()
: Command("Drawing_NewPage")
{
sAppModule = "Drawing";
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("Insert new drawing");
sToolTipText = QT_TR_NOOP("Insert new drawing");
sWhatsThis = "Drawing_NewPage";
sStatusTip = sToolTipText;
}
void CmdDrawingNewPage::activated(int iMsg)
{
Gui::ActionGroup* pcAction = qobject_cast<Gui::ActionGroup*>(_pcAction);
QAction* a = qAsConst(pcAction)->actions()[iMsg];
std::string FeatName = getUniqueObjectName("Page");
QFileInfo tfi(a->property("Template").toString());
if (tfi.isReadable()) {
QString filename = Base::Tools::escapeEncodeFilename(tfi.filePath());
openCommand("Create page");
doCommand(Doc,"App.activeDocument().addObject('Drawing::FeaturePage','%s')",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.Template = '%s'",FeatName.c_str(), (const char*)filename.toUtf8());
doCommand(Doc,"App.activeDocument().recompute()");
doCommand(Doc,"Gui.activeDocument().getObject('%s').show()",FeatName.c_str());
commitCommand();
}
else {
QMessageBox::critical(Gui::getMainWindow(),
QLatin1String("No template"),
QLatin1String("No template available for this page size"));
}
}
Gui::Action * CmdDrawingNewPage::createAction(void)
{
Gui::ActionGroup* pcAction = new Gui::ActionGroup(this, Gui::getMainWindow());
pcAction->setDropDownMenu(true);
applyCommandData(this->className(), pcAction);
QAction* defaultAction = nullptr;
int defaultId = 0;
QString lastPaper;
int lastId = -1;
std::string path = App::Application::getResourceDir();
path += "Mod/Drawing/Templates/";
QDir dir(QString::fromUtf8(path.c_str()), QString::fromLatin1("*.svg"));
for (unsigned int i=0; i<dir.count(); i++ ) {
QRegExp rx(QString::fromLatin1("(A|B|C|D|E)(\\d)_(Landscape|Portrait)(_.*\\.|\\.)svg$"));
if (rx.indexIn(dir[i]) > -1) {
QString paper = rx.cap(1);
int id = rx.cap(2).toInt();
QString orientation = rx.cap(3);
QString info = rx.cap(4).mid(1);
info.chop(1);
if (!info.isEmpty()) {
info[0] = info[0].toUpper();
}
// group by paper size
if (!lastPaper.isEmpty()) {
if (lastPaper != paper) {
QAction* sep = pcAction->addAction(QString());
sep->setSeparator(true);
}
else if (lastId != id) {
QAction* sep = pcAction->addAction(QString());
sep->setSeparator(true);
}
}
lastPaper = paper;
lastId = id;
QFile file(QString::fromLatin1(":/icons/actions/drawing-%1-%2%3.svg").arg(orientation.toLower(), paper).arg(id));
QAction* a = pcAction->addAction(QString());
if (file.open(QFile::ReadOnly)) {
QByteArray data = file.readAll();
a->setIcon(Gui::BitmapFactory().pixmapFromSvg(data, QSize(64,64)));
}
a->setProperty("TemplatePaper", paper);
a->setProperty("TemplateOrientation", orientation);
a->setProperty("TemplateId", id);
a->setProperty("TemplateInfo", info);
a->setProperty("Template", dir.absoluteFilePath(dir[i]));
if (id == 3) {
if (!defaultAction) {
// set the first found A3 (A3_Landscape) as default
defaultAction = a;
defaultId = pcAction->actions().size() - 1;
}
}
}
}
_pcAction = pcAction;
languageChange();
if (defaultAction) {
pcAction->setIcon(defaultAction->icon());
pcAction->setProperty("defaultAction", QVariant(defaultId));
}
else if (!pcAction->actions().isEmpty()) {
pcAction->setIcon(qAsConst(pcAction)->actions()[0]->icon());
pcAction->setProperty("defaultAction", QVariant(0));
}
return pcAction;
}
void CmdDrawingNewPage::languageChange()
{
Command::languageChange();
if (!_pcAction)
return;
Gui::ActionGroup* pcAction = qobject_cast<Gui::ActionGroup*>(_pcAction);
QList<QAction*> a = pcAction->actions();
for (QList<QAction*>::iterator it = a.begin(); it != a.end(); ++it) {
if ((*it)->isSeparator())
continue;
QString paper = (*it)->property("TemplatePaper").toString();
int id = (*it)->property("TemplateId").toInt();
QString orientation = (*it)->property("TemplateOrientation").toString();
if (orientation.compare(QLatin1String("landscape"), Qt::CaseInsensitive) == 0)
orientation = QCoreApplication::translate("Drawing_NewPage", "Landscape");
else if (orientation.compare(QLatin1String("portrait"), Qt::CaseInsensitive) == 0)
orientation = QCoreApplication::translate("Drawing_NewPage", "Portrait");
QString info = (*it)->property("TemplateInfo").toString();
if (info.isEmpty()) {
(*it)->setText(QCoreApplication::translate(
"Drawing_NewPage", "%1%2 %3")
.arg(paper,
QString::number(id),
orientation));
(*it)->setToolTip(QCoreApplication::translate(
"Drawing_NewPage", "Insert new %1%2 %3 drawing")
.arg(paper,
QString::number(id),
orientation));
}
else {
(*it)->setText(QCoreApplication::translate(
"Drawing_NewPage", "%1%2 %3 (%4)")
.arg(paper,
QString::number(id),
orientation,
info));
(*it)->setToolTip(QCoreApplication::translate(
"Drawing_NewPage", "Insert new %1%2 %3 (%4) drawing")
.arg(paper,
QString::number(id),
orientation,
info));
}
}
}
bool CmdDrawingNewPage::isActive(void)
{
if (getActiveGuiDocument())
return true;
else
return false;
}
//===========================================================================
// Drawing_NewA3Landscape
//===========================================================================
DEF_STD_CMD_A(CmdDrawingNewA3Landscape)
CmdDrawingNewA3Landscape::CmdDrawingNewA3Landscape()
: Command("Drawing_NewA3Landscape")
{
sAppModule = "Drawing";
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("Insert new A3 landscape drawing");
sToolTipText = QT_TR_NOOP("Insert new A3 landscape drawing");
sWhatsThis = "Drawing_NewA3Landscape";
sStatusTip = sToolTipText;
sPixmap = "actions/drawing-landscape-A3";
}
void CmdDrawingNewA3Landscape::activated(int iMsg)
{
Q_UNUSED(iMsg);
std::string FeatName = getUniqueObjectName("Page");
openCommand("Create page");
doCommand(Doc,"App.activeDocument().addObject('Drawing::FeaturePage','%s')",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.Template = 'A3_Landscape.svg'",FeatName.c_str());
doCommand(Doc,"App.activeDocument().recompute()");
commitCommand();
}
bool CmdDrawingNewA3Landscape::isActive(void)
{
if (getActiveGuiDocument())
return true;
else
return false;
}
//===========================================================================
// Drawing_NewView
//===========================================================================
DEF_STD_CMD(CmdDrawingNewView)
CmdDrawingNewView::CmdDrawingNewView()
: Command("Drawing_NewView")
{
sAppModule = "Drawing";
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("Insert view in drawing");
sToolTipText = QT_TR_NOOP("Insert a new View of a Part in the active drawing");
sWhatsThis = "Drawing_NewView";
sStatusTip = sToolTipText;
sPixmap = "actions/drawing-view";
}
void CmdDrawingNewView::activated(int iMsg)
{
Q_UNUSED(iMsg);
std::vector<App::DocumentObject*> shapes = getSelection().getObjectsOfType(Part::Feature::getClassTypeId());
if (shapes.empty()) {
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("Wrong selection"),
QObject::tr("Select a Part object."));
return;
}
std::vector<App::DocumentObject*> pages = getSelection().get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()) {
pages = this->getDocument()->get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()){
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("No page found"),
QObject::tr("Create a page first."));
return;
}
}
const std::vector<App::DocumentObject*> selectedProjections = getSelection().getObjectsOfType(Drawing::FeatureView::getClassTypeId());
float newX = 10.0;
float newY = 10.0;
float newScale = 1.0;
float newRotation = 0.0;
Base::Vector3d newDirection(0.0, 0.0, 1.0);
if (!selectedProjections.empty()) {
const Drawing::FeatureView* const myView = static_cast<Drawing::FeatureView*>(selectedProjections.front());
newX = myView->X.getValue();
newY = myView->Y.getValue();
newScale = myView->Scale.getValue();
newRotation = myView->Rotation.getValue();
// The "Direction" property does not belong to Drawing::FeatureView, but to one of the
// many child classes that are projecting objects into the drawing. Therefore, we get the
// property by name.
const App::PropertyVector* const propDirection = dynamic_cast<App::PropertyVector*>(myView->getPropertyByName("Direction"));
if (propDirection) {
newDirection = propDirection->getValue();
}
}
std::string PageName = pages.front()->getNameInDocument();
openCommand("Create view");
for (std::vector<App::DocumentObject*>::iterator it = shapes.begin(); it != shapes.end(); ++it) {
std::string FeatName = getUniqueObjectName("View");
doCommand(Doc,"App.activeDocument().addObject('Drawing::FeatureViewPart','%s')",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.Source = App.activeDocument().%s",FeatName.c_str(),(*it)->getNameInDocument());
doCommand(Doc,"App.activeDocument().%s.Direction = (%e,%e,%e)",FeatName.c_str(), newDirection.x, newDirection.y, newDirection.z);
doCommand(Doc,"App.activeDocument().%s.X = %e",FeatName.c_str(), newX);
doCommand(Doc,"App.activeDocument().%s.Y = %e",FeatName.c_str(), newY);
doCommand(Doc,"App.activeDocument().%s.Scale = %e",FeatName.c_str(), newScale);
doCommand(Doc,"App.activeDocument().%s.Rotation = %e",FeatName.c_str(), newRotation);
doCommand(Doc,"App.activeDocument().%s.addObject(App.activeDocument().%s)",PageName.c_str(),FeatName.c_str());
}
updateActive();
commitCommand();
}
//===========================================================================
// Drawing_OrthoView
//===========================================================================
DEF_STD_CMD_A(CmdDrawingOrthoViews)
CmdDrawingOrthoViews::CmdDrawingOrthoViews()
: Command("Drawing_OrthoViews")
{
sAppModule = "Drawing";
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("Insert orthographic views");
sToolTipText = QT_TR_NOOP("Insert an orthographic projection of a part in the active drawing");
sWhatsThis = "Drawing_OrthoView";
sStatusTip = sToolTipText;
sPixmap = "actions/drawing-orthoviews";
}
void CmdDrawingOrthoViews::activated(int iMsg)
{
Q_UNUSED(iMsg);
const std::vector<App::DocumentObject*> shapes = getSelection().getObjectsOfType(Part::Feature::getClassTypeId());
if (shapes.size() != 1) {
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("Wrong selection"),
QObject::tr("Select exactly one Part object."));
return;
}
// Check that a page object exists. TaskDlgOrthoViews will then check for a selected page object
// and use that, otherwise it will use the first page in the document.
const std::vector<App::DocumentObject*> pages = this->getDocument()->get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()) {
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("No page found"),
QObject::tr("Create a page first."));
return;
}
TaskDlgOrthoViews* dlg = new TaskDlgOrthoViews();
dlg->setDocumentName(this->getDocument()->getName());
Gui::Control().showDialog(dlg);
}
bool CmdDrawingOrthoViews::isActive(void)
{
if (Gui::Control().activeDialog())
return false;
return true;
}
//===========================================================================
// Drawing_OpenBrowserView
//===========================================================================
DEF_STD_CMD_A(CmdDrawingOpenBrowserView)
CmdDrawingOpenBrowserView::CmdDrawingOpenBrowserView()
: Command("Drawing_OpenBrowserView")
{
// setting the
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("Open &browser view");
sToolTipText = QT_TR_NOOP("Opens the selected page in a browser view");
sWhatsThis = "Drawing_OpenBrowserView";
sStatusTip = QT_TR_NOOP("Opens the selected page in a browser view");
sPixmap = "actions/drawing-openbrowser";
}
void CmdDrawingOpenBrowserView::activated(int iMsg)
{
Q_UNUSED(iMsg);
unsigned int n = getSelection().countOb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(n != 1) {
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("Wrong selection"),
QObject::tr("Select one Page object."));
return;
}
std::vector<Gui::SelectionSingleton::SelObj> Sel = getSelection().getSelection();
doCommand(Doc,"PageName = App.activeDocument().%s.PageResult",Sel[0].FeatName);
doCommand(Doc,"import WebGui");
doCommand(Doc,"WebGui.openBrowser(PageName)");
}
bool CmdDrawingOpenBrowserView::isActive(void)
{
return (getActiveGuiDocument() ? true : false);
}
//===========================================================================
// Drawing_Annotation
//===========================================================================
DEF_STD_CMD_A(CmdDrawingAnnotation)
CmdDrawingAnnotation::CmdDrawingAnnotation()
: Command("Drawing_Annotation")
{
// setting the
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("&Annotation");
sToolTipText = QT_TR_NOOP("Inserts an Annotation view in the active drawing");
sWhatsThis = "Drawing_Annotation";
sStatusTip = QT_TR_NOOP("Inserts an Annotation view in the active drawing");
sPixmap = "actions/drawing-annotation";
}
void CmdDrawingAnnotation::activated(int iMsg)
{
Q_UNUSED(iMsg);
std::vector<App::DocumentObject*> pages = getSelection().get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()) {
pages = this->getDocument()->get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()){
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("No page found"),
QObject::tr("Create a page first."));
return;
}
}
std::string PageName = pages.front()->getNameInDocument();
std::string FeatName = getUniqueObjectName("Annotation");
openCommand("Create Annotation");
doCommand(Doc,"App.activeDocument().addObject('Drawing::FeatureViewAnnotation','%s')",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.X = 10.0",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.Y = 10.0",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.Scale = 7.0",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.addObject(App.activeDocument().%s)",PageName.c_str(),FeatName.c_str());
updateActive();
commitCommand();
}
bool CmdDrawingAnnotation::isActive(void)
{
return (getActiveGuiDocument() ? true : false);
}
//===========================================================================
// Drawing_Clip
//===========================================================================
DEF_STD_CMD_A(CmdDrawingClip)
CmdDrawingClip::CmdDrawingClip()
: Command("Drawing_Clip")
{
// setting the
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("&Clip");
sToolTipText = QT_TR_NOOP("Inserts a clip group in the active drawing");
sWhatsThis = "Drawing_Annotation";
sStatusTip = QT_TR_NOOP("Inserts a clip group in the active drawing");
sPixmap = "actions/drawing-clip";
}
void CmdDrawingClip::activated(int iMsg)
{
Q_UNUSED(iMsg);
std::vector<App::DocumentObject*> pages = getSelection().get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()) {
pages = this->getDocument()->get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()){
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("No page found"),
QObject::tr("Create a page first."));
return;
}
}
std::string PageName = pages.front()->getNameInDocument();
std::string FeatName = getUniqueObjectName("Clip");
openCommand("Create Clip");
doCommand(Doc,"App.activeDocument().addObject('Drawing::FeatureClip','%s')",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.addObject(App.activeDocument().%s)",PageName.c_str(),FeatName.c_str());
updateActive();
commitCommand();
}
bool CmdDrawingClip::isActive(void)
{
return (getActiveGuiDocument() ? true : false);
}
//===========================================================================
// Drawing_Symbol
//===========================================================================
DEF_STD_CMD_A(CmdDrawingSymbol)
CmdDrawingSymbol::CmdDrawingSymbol()
: Command("Drawing_Symbol")
{
// setting the
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("&Symbol");
sToolTipText = QT_TR_NOOP("Inserts a symbol from a svg file in the active drawing");
sWhatsThis = "Drawing_Symbol";
sStatusTip = QT_TR_NOOP("Inserts a symbol from a svg file in the active drawing");
sPixmap = "actions/drawing-symbol";
}
void CmdDrawingSymbol::activated(int iMsg)
{
Q_UNUSED(iMsg);
std::vector<App::DocumentObject*> pages = getSelection().get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()) {
pages = this->getDocument()->get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()){
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("No page found"),
QObject::tr("Create a page first."));
return;
}
}
// Reading an image
QString filename = Gui::FileDialog::getOpenFileName(Gui::getMainWindow(), QObject::tr("Choose an SVG file to open"), QString(),
QString::fromLatin1("%1 (*.svg *.svgz)").arg(QObject::tr("Scalable Vector Graphic")));
if (!filename.isEmpty())
{
std::string PageName = pages.front()->getNameInDocument();
std::string FeatName = getUniqueObjectName("Symbol");
filename = Base::Tools::escapeEncodeFilename(filename);
openCommand("Create Symbol");
doCommand(Doc,"import Drawing");
doCommand(Doc,"f = open(\"%s\",'r')",(const char*)filename.toUtf8());
doCommand(Doc,"svg = f.read()");
doCommand(Doc,"f.close()");
doCommand(Doc,"App.activeDocument().addObject('Drawing::FeatureViewSymbol','%s')",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.Symbol = Drawing.removeSvgTags(svg)",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.addObject(App.activeDocument().%s)",PageName.c_str(),FeatName.c_str());
updateActive();
commitCommand();
}
}
bool CmdDrawingSymbol::isActive(void)
{
return (getActiveGuiDocument() ? true : false);
}
//===========================================================================
// Drawing_ExportPage
//===========================================================================
DEF_STD_CMD_A(CmdDrawingExportPage)
CmdDrawingExportPage::CmdDrawingExportPage()
: Command("Drawing_ExportPage")
{
// setting the
sGroup = QT_TR_NOOP("File");
sMenuText = QT_TR_NOOP("&Export page...");
sToolTipText = QT_TR_NOOP("Export a page to an SVG file");
sWhatsThis = "Drawing_ExportPage";
sStatusTip = QT_TR_NOOP("Export a page to an SVG file");
sPixmap = "document-save";
}
void CmdDrawingExportPage::activated(int iMsg)
{
Q_UNUSED(iMsg);
unsigned int n = getSelection().countOb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(n != 1) {
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("Wrong selection"),
QObject::tr("Select one Page object."));
return;
}
QStringList filter;
filter << QString::fromLatin1("%1 (*.svg)").arg(QObject::tr("Scalable Vector Graphic"));
filter << QString::fromLatin1("%1 (*.*)").arg(QObject::tr("All Files"));
QString fn = Gui::FileDialog::getSaveFileName(Gui::getMainWindow(), QObject::tr("Export page"), QString(), filter.join(QLatin1String(";;")));
if (!fn.isEmpty()) {
std::vector<Gui::SelectionSingleton::SelObj> Sel = getSelection().getSelection();
openCommand("Drawing export page");
doCommand(Doc,"PageFile = open(App.activeDocument().%s.PageResult,'r')",Sel[0].FeatName);
std::string fname = (const char*)fn.toUtf8();
fname = Base::Tools::escapeEncodeFilename(fname);
doCommand(Doc,"OutFile = open(\"%s\",'w')",fname.c_str());
doCommand(Doc,"OutFile.write(PageFile.read())");
doCommand(Doc,"del OutFile,PageFile");
commitCommand();
}
}
bool CmdDrawingExportPage::isActive(void)
{
return (getActiveGuiDocument() ? true : false);
}
//===========================================================================
// Drawing_ProjectShape
//===========================================================================
DEF_STD_CMD_A(CmdDrawingProjectShape)
CmdDrawingProjectShape::CmdDrawingProjectShape()
: Command("Drawing_ProjectShape")
{
// setting the
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("Project shape...");
sToolTipText = QT_TR_NOOP("Project shape onto a user-defined plane");
sStatusTip = QT_TR_NOOP("Project shape onto a user-defined plane");
sWhatsThis = "Drawing_ProjectShape";
}
void CmdDrawingProjectShape::activated(int iMsg)
{
Q_UNUSED(iMsg);
Gui::TaskView::TaskDialog* dlg = Gui::Control().activeDialog();
if (!dlg) {
dlg = new DrawingGui::TaskProjection();
dlg->setButtonPosition(Gui::TaskView::TaskDialog::South);
}
Gui::Control().showDialog(dlg);
}
bool CmdDrawingProjectShape::isActive(void)
{
int ct = Gui::Selection().countObjectsOfType(Part::Feature::getClassTypeId());
return (ct > 0 && !Gui::Control().activeDialog());
}
//===========================================================================
// Drawing_Draft_View
//===========================================================================
DEF_STD_CMD_A(CmdDrawingDraftView)
CmdDrawingDraftView::CmdDrawingDraftView()
: Command("Drawing_DraftView")
{
// setting the
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("&Draft View");
sToolTipText = QT_TR_NOOP("Inserts a Draft view of the selected object(s) in the active drawing");
sWhatsThis = "Drawing_DraftView";
sStatusTip = QT_TR_NOOP("Inserts a Draft view of the selected object(s) in the active drawing");
sPixmap = "actions/drawing-draft-view";
}
void CmdDrawingDraftView::activated(int iMsg)
{
Q_UNUSED(iMsg);
addModule(Gui,"Draft");
doCommand(Gui,"Gui.runCommand(\"Draft_Drawing\")");
}
bool CmdDrawingDraftView::isActive(void)
{
return (getActiveGuiDocument() ? true : false);
}
//===========================================================================
// Drawing_Spreadheet_View
//===========================================================================
DEF_STD_CMD_A(CmdDrawingSpreadsheetView)
CmdDrawingSpreadsheetView::CmdDrawingSpreadsheetView()
: Command("Drawing_SpreadsheetView")
{
// setting the
sGroup = QT_TR_NOOP("Drawing");
sMenuText = QT_TR_NOOP("&Spreadsheet View");
sToolTipText = QT_TR_NOOP("Inserts a view of a selected spreadsheet in the active drawing");
sWhatsThis = "Drawing_SpreadsheetView";
sStatusTip = QT_TR_NOOP("Inserts a view of a selected spreadsheet in the active drawing");
sPixmap = "actions/drawing-spreadsheet";
}
void CmdDrawingSpreadsheetView::activated(int iMsg)
{
Q_UNUSED(iMsg);
const std::vector<App::DocumentObject*> spreads = getSelection().getObjectsOfType(Spreadsheet::Sheet::getClassTypeId());
if (spreads.size() != 1) {
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("Wrong selection"),
QObject::tr("Select exactly one Spreadsheet object."));
return;
}
const std::vector<App::DocumentObject*> pages = this->getDocument()->getObjectsOfType(Drawing::FeaturePage::getClassTypeId());
if (pages.empty()) {
QMessageBox::warning(Gui::getMainWindow(), QObject::tr("No page found"),
QObject::tr("Create a page first."));
return;
}
std::string SpreadName = spreads.front()->getNameInDocument();
std::string PageName = pages.front()->getNameInDocument();
openCommand("Create spreadsheet view");
std::string FeatName = getUniqueObjectName("View");
doCommand(Doc,"App.activeDocument().addObject('Drawing::FeatureViewSpreadsheet','%s')",FeatName.c_str());
doCommand(Doc,"App.activeDocument().%s.Source = App.activeDocument().%s",FeatName.c_str(),SpreadName.c_str());
doCommand(Doc,"App.activeDocument().%s.addObject(App.activeDocument().%s)",PageName.c_str(),FeatName.c_str());
updateActive();
commitCommand();
}
bool CmdDrawingSpreadsheetView::isActive(void)
{
return (getActiveGuiDocument() ? true : false);
}
void CreateDrawingCommands(void)
{
Gui::CommandManager &rcCmdMgr = Gui::Application::Instance->commandManager();
rcCmdMgr.addCommand(new CmdDrawingOpen());
rcCmdMgr.addCommand(new CmdDrawingNewPage());
rcCmdMgr.addCommand(new CmdDrawingNewA3Landscape());
rcCmdMgr.addCommand(new CmdDrawingNewView());
rcCmdMgr.addCommand(new CmdDrawingOrthoViews());
rcCmdMgr.addCommand(new CmdDrawingOpenBrowserView());
rcCmdMgr.addCommand(new CmdDrawingAnnotation());
rcCmdMgr.addCommand(new CmdDrawingClip());
rcCmdMgr.addCommand(new CmdDrawingSymbol());
rcCmdMgr.addCommand(new CmdDrawingExportPage());
rcCmdMgr.addCommand(new CmdDrawingProjectShape());
rcCmdMgr.addCommand(new CmdDrawingDraftView());
rcCmdMgr.addCommand(new CmdDrawingSpreadsheetView());
}
